if smoke is present, the probability that smoke will be detected by device a is 0.95, by device b 0.98; and detected by both device 0.94. if smoke is present, what is the probability that the smoke will be detected by either a or b or both?
Considering the definition of probability, the probability that the smoke will be detected by either a or b or both is 99%.
Definition of ProbabitityProbability is the greater or lesser possibility that a certain event will occur.
In other words, the probability is the possibility that a phenomenon or an event will happen, given certain circumstances. It is expressed as a percentage.
Union of eventsThe union of events AUB is the event formed by all the elements of A and B. That is, the event AUB is verified when one of the two, A or B, or both occurs.
The probability of the union of two compatible events is calculated as the sum of their probabilities subtracting the probability of their intersection:
P(A∪B)= P(A) + P(B) -P(A∩B)
where the intersection of events A∩B is the event formed by all the elements that are, at the same time, from A and B. That is, the event A∩B is verified when A and B occur simultaneously.
Events and probability in this caseIn first place, let's define the following events:
A: The event that smoke will be detected by device A.B: The event that smoke will be detected by device B.Then you know:
P(A)= 0.95P(B)= 0.98P(A and B)= P(A∩B)= 0.94Considering the definition of union of eventes, the probability that the smoke will be detected by either a or b or both is calculated as:
P(A∪B)= P(A) + P(B) -P(A∩B)
P(A∪B)= 0.95 + 0.98 -0.94
P(A∪B)= 0.99= 99%
Finally, the probability that the smoke will be detected by either a or b or both is 99%.

which probability distribution is used to model a random variable x that equals the number of events that occur within an interval or area of opportunity? a. binomial b. hypergeometric c. poisson d. exponential
The probability distribution used to model a random variable x that equals the number of events that occur within an interval or area of opportunity is the Poisson distribution. This is used to model a random variable representing the number of events occurring within a fixed interval or area of opportunity, given an average rate of occurrence.
The Poisson distribution is a discrete probability distribution that describes the probability of a given number of events occurring in a fixed interval of time or space, given the average rate at which events occur and the assumption that the events are independent of each other. It is commonly used in fields such as biology, physics, and engineering to model occurrences of rare events such as accidents, defects, or rare diseases.
The Poisson distribution has a single parameter λ, which represents the average rate of events occurring in the interval or area of opportunity. The probability of observing exactly k events in this interval is given by the Poisson probability mass function:
P(X=k) = (e^-λ * λ^k) / k!
where X is the random variable representing the number of events, e is the mathematical constant approximately equal to 2.71828, and k! is the factorial of k.
The Poisson distribution is similar to the binomial distribution but is used when the number of trials is very large and the probability of success is very small. In this case, the binomial distribution becomes impractical to use, and the Poisson distribution is a more appropriate model.

Two representatives are chosen one at a time, at random, from a group of 80 students that has 40 boys and 40 girls. What is the probability that both representatives are girls
The probability of both representatives being girls is 39/158, or approximately 0.247.
To find the probability of both representatives being girls, we first need to find the probability of selecting a girl as the first representative, and then the probability of selecting another girl as the second representative, given that the first one was a girl.
The probability of selecting a girl as the first representative is 40/80, or 1/2, since there are 40 girls in the group of 80 students.
Once a girl has been chosen as the first representative, there will be 39 girls left in the group of 79 students (since one student has already been chosen), so the probability of selecting another girl as the second representative is 39/79.
To find the probability of both events occurring (selecting a girl as the first representative and then selecting another girl as the second representative), we multiply the probabilities together:
1/2 x 39/79 = 39/158
Therefore, the probability is 39/158, or approximately 0.247.

A line passes through the points (6, -3) and (j, -4). If the slope of the line is 1/3 find the value of j.
Answer:
j = 3
Step-by-step explanation:
Recall the slope formula:
\(m=\frac{y_{2}-y_{1} }{x_{2}-x_{1} }\)
Now, simply substitute the values from the question.
\(\frac{1}{3} =\frac{-4+3}{j-6}\)
Now, use the cross-multiplication method. (remember, when subtracting negatives, the negative becomes a positive)
\(1(j-6)=3(-4+3)\) Cross Multiplication
\(1(j-6)=3(-1)\) Simplify
\(j-6=-3\) Distributive Property
\(j=3\) Addition Property
Therefore, j = 3.
